Gobles High School is a Title I public high school that is part of the Gobles Public School District school district, located in GOBLES, MI with about 420 students offering grade levels from 6th Grade to 12th Grade. A Title I school provides supplemental financial assistance to school districts for children from low-income families. Its purpose is to provide all children significant opportunity to receive a fair, equitable, and high-quality education. With about 23 teachers, Gobles High School has a student/teacher ratio of about 18:1. The national average for public schools is about 15:1. A lower student/teacher ratio is a key factor that determines how much a teacher can devote his/her time to each individual student thus improving, or reducing (in the event of a higher student/teacher ratio) the attention each student is given for their educational needs.

School Demographics for 420 students

The primary ethnicity of students attending GOBLES HIGH SCHOOL is predominantly White, representing about 89% of the student body.

White
89.0%
Two or more races
5.2%
Hispanic/Latino
5.0%
Black or African American
0.5%
Asian
0.2%

Female
46.4%
Male
53.6%
